Typical Issues with UPVC Doors
UPVC doors, while robust, can come across different issues that might require repair. Here are some of the most regular issues:

One of the most typical problems with UPVC doors is misalignment. This can result from the door settling over time or inappropriate installation. Signs consist of difficulty opening or closing the door, spaces at the edges, and increased wear on the locking mechanism.
Locking Mechanism Failure
The locking mechanism on UPVC doors is vital for security. If the lock fails, it can be due to dirt, rust, or internal breakdown. Typical signs consist of the crucial getting stuck or turning but not engaging the lock.
Drafts and Leaks
Drafts can considerably lower a home's energy performance. A used or damaged rubber seal around the door can enable cold air in, defeating the purpose of insulation.
Damaged Hinges
Hinges can become rusty or harmed, triggering the door to droop or stick. Regular maintenance can help prevent this issue.
Scratches and Scuffs
Visual damage may not impact the door's functionality however can affect curb appeal. Scratches and scuffs need attention to preserve visual appeal.
Repair Methods for UPVC Doors
Correcting these problems may need professional aid or can often be managed as DIY tasks. Here are some reliable methods for UPVC Door Maintenance door repair:

Changing MisalignmentTools Needed: Screwdriver, Allen wrenchActions:Loosen the screws on the hinge and change the door's position.Examine the alignment with a spirit level.Tighten up the screws once appropriately aligned.2. Fixing the Locking MechanismTools Needed: Lubricant, screwdriver Steps:Apply silicone spray or graphite powder to the lock.If the lock is still malfunctioning, consider changing it with a suitable design.3. Replacing Worn SealsTools Needed: Utility knife, Panel Replacement sealsActions:Remove the old seal by cutting it away.Clean the surface area before applying the brand-new seal.Press the new seal into location and trim excess length.4. Repairing HingesTools Needed: Lubricant, rust eliminator, replacement hinges if neededSteps:Clean the hinges with rust remover.Apply lubricant to keep them running efficiently.Change hinges that are too harmed to work.5. To avoid the requirement for repairs and extend the life of UPVC doors, routine maintenance is vital. Here are easy maintenance ideas:

A: Look for signs such as difficulty closing, drafts, harmed seals, or wear on the locking system.
Q: Can I repair a scratched UPVC door myself?
A: Yes, minor scratches can be fixed utilizing touch-up paint and polish.
Q: Is it worth fixing a malfunctioning lock?
A: Yes, repairing or changing a malfunctioning lock is important for home security.
Q: How often should I carry out maintenance on my UPVC door?
A: A bi-annual inspection and maintenance regimen is recommended to capture potential concerns early.
Q: What are the advantages of UPVC doors compared to wood doors?
A: UPVC doors are more energy-efficient, require less maintenance, and are generally more resilient.
